After losing her mother in May of 2012, Pettis Pools & Patio’s Vice-President, Julie Pettis, wanted to find a lasting way to honor her mother and father.
She describes her journey to develop an appropriate tribute:
“After my mom passed away it became very important to me to establish a lasting tribute to both of my parents. As I reflected on their lives and all they had accomplished together it occurred to me it all started at Brockport.
 
That’s where they first met, fell in love, and married before both graduating in the Class of ’53. My mom had remained active with her fellow alumni and I knew she fondly thought of her years at Brockport as some of the best of her life.

Neither of my parents were attention seeking in any way during their lifetimes but I felt I wanted to honor their accomplishments. I really wanted to do something that would inspire the students and capture the entrepreneurial spirit of my parents as well as recognizing the integrity and character they demonstrated their entire lives.
 
My parents took a risk over 50 years ago by starting a swimming pool business in Hilton, NY and it has grown into a business that employs 70 people and has been named Rochester’s Choice #1 Pool Company the past 12 years in a row. It is that same “go for it” attitude, dedication, perseverance and integrity we are hoping to ignite in the students who participate in the annual competition for this award.”

The award will be for students interested in launching entrepreneurial ideas through their studies within the School of Business Administration and Economics.

The children of Erma and Larry Pettis from the Class of 1953, led by their daughter, Julie Pettis, have made a gift to endow The Pettis Pools Entrepreneurship Award in Memory of Lawrence `53 and Erma Ornce `53 Pettis. This gift was made to honor their parents and their dedication to Brockport, the college they loved.
The founders of Pettis Pools (two locations in the Rochester area), Erma passed away in the spring of 2012, while Larry passed away in 2003. They are best remembered for their active roles in the Brockport alumni community and their avid support of the Class of `53 Scholarship. Their generosity inspired many of their classmates to give back as well.
The Pettis Pools Entrepreneurship Award is the first of its kind at the College. Individuals or groups of students from the School of Business Administration and Economics will be asked to prepare and submit a presentation about an entrepreneurial project that they hope they can then present to venture capitalists, banks and angel investors with evidence of the strength of their business plan. The recipients of the $2,000 grant would use the money to put into the project.
The first award is expected to be made during the 2013-2014 year.
